Tech Trouble


What challenges do you face as a tech entrepreneur? Let's take an in-depth look at them.


Product Need & Marketability

The key to a successful business is demand and you'll need an idea that people want if your startup's going to be profitable. Before launching, do proper research into what customers actually need, so they can buy from you with confidence in the future!


Creating a High Value Team

When you build your team, it is important to find the right people for each position. You can't just hire anyone! Hiring takes time and effort but if done correctly will lead into success & long-term growth of the company.


Among all, your team members must be filled with passion about what they do best; making sure every detail falls within perfection before moving onto another part or project.


Smart Spending


The monthly budget process is not an easy task. However it will help you understand the progress your company has made as well as how much money is needed in order to keep their business running smoothly day by day!


Once you know your numbers, it becomes easier to see where the money goes. You can make strategic business decisions based on this information and move forward with confidence that things will work out for years of success.
